Do-it-Yourself Metal Polishing Tips
Beginners Guide to Metal Polishing - Nearly always, the polishing of metal is required for a pleasing appearance and for clean-room usages. It's among the most preferred processes simply because of its utility in improving upon the original attractiveness of the items, such as, motorcycle parts, kitchenware or auto parts. Aside from that, plenty of clean-rooms should have a sleek finish as a way to lower the permeability of the metal surfaces which may result in debris to build up and contaminate. An excellent demonstration of this implementation could be in a vacuum chamber. You'll find several different ways to polish metals, and below I will focus on a little in relation to several of the processes required. Metal can be polished manually, using purpose made buffing machines, electromechanically or chemically. A finishing compound or paste can be used, which may incorporate aluminum oxide, tripoli, limestone, chalk, chromium oxide, dolomite, or iron oxide. Finishing stainless steel, because of its substandard thermal conductivity, its hardness, and its rather high viscidness is considered the most time-consuming. In contrast, things made from non-ferrous metals tend to be more amenable to buffing, simply because these need the lowest number of treatments.
Where a greater processing quality isn't considered necessary, quicker pad speeds could be used. A lower pad speed must be used whenever a high quality mirror finish is called for. Finishing buffs daubed with compound are very much impacted by specific forces on the surface of the finishing pad. The strength of the surface pressure can be raised within certain bounds, though exceeding the appropriate level of load not just minimizes the quality level of treatment, but in addition can degrade efficiency, can create wear on the component, and also a significant overheating of the pieces being worked on, on account of friction. For thin pieces, it will be increased temperature (and the corresponding pliancy of the metal) that can cause parts to bend, warp or flex. In general, it requires an educated polisher to factor in each one of these variables to equally avert damage to the piece and to give good results competently. To significantly enhance the standard of the resultant surface area, the polishing operation should be accomplished with less aggression and not a large amount of pressure in order to in due course deliver a surface area devoid of scratches or marks left behind by the buffing process, subsequently ending up with a fantastic mirror finish.
